Ok guys i got my parts list for my n/a build by Jpc check it out!

all the parts are as follows:


1) Stock heads.
2) Stock valves.
4) Trickflow-2 valve springs.
5) Comp Cams stage 3 coyote cr series cams n/a.
6) Ford performance gt-350 intake and 87 mm t/b.
7) Jlt cai.
8) tss billet op gears.
8b billet crank gears.
9) American racing l/t catted x pipe 3 inch dia.
9a) American racing complete exhaust sytem.
10) 6r80 pro series 245mm circle d 5c Converter.
11) Ford racing half-shaft axle assemblies.
12) dynotech d.s.
12b stifflers ds loop.
13) Sct x4.
14) 47 lb injectors.
15) JPC 93 octane tune.
